Zemlin C, Nourkami-Tutdibi N, Schwarz P, Wagenpfeil G, Goedicke-Fritz S. Teaching breaking bad news in a gyneco-oncological setting: a feasibility study implementing the SPIKES framework for undergraduate medical students. BMC MEDICAL EDUCATION 2024; 24:134. [PMID: 38347593 PMCID: PMC10863240 DOI: 10.1186/s12909-024-05096-9]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Subscribe] [Scholar Register] [Received: 09/22/2023] [Accepted: 01/24/2024] [Indexed: 02/15/2024]
Abstract
BACKGROUND It is a crucial task for physicians to deliver life threatening information to patients (breaking bad news; BBN). Many aspects influence these conversations on both sides, patients, and doctors. BBN affects the patient-physician relationship, patients' outcome, and physicians' health. Many physicians are still untrained for this multi-facetted task and feel unprepared and overburdened when facing situations of BBN. Therefore, any faculties should aim to integrate communication skills into their medical curricula as early as possible. The SPIKES protocol is an effective framework to deliver BBN. Aim of this study is to evaluate the feasibility and obstacles of a BBN seminar and its acceptance and learning curve among undergraduate medical students. METHODS 158 2nd year undergraduate medical students attended a compulsory BBN seminar. The task was to deliver a cancer diagnosis to the patient within a patient - physician role-play in a gyneco-oncological setting before and after a presentation of the SPIKES protocol by the lecturer. The students evaluated important communication skills during these role-plays respectively. Self-assessment questionnaires were obtained at the beginning and end of the seminar. RESULTS Most students indicated that their confidence in BBN improved after the seminar (p < 0.001). They like the topic BBN to be part of lectures (76%) and electives (90%). Communication skills improved. Lecturer and seminar were positively evaluated (4.57/5). CONCLUSION The seminar significantly increased confidence and self-awareness in delivering life-threatening news to patients among undergraduate medical students. Important learning aspects of BBN and communication skills could be delivered successfully to the participants within a short time at low costs. The integration of communication skills should be implemented longitudinally into medical curricula starting before clinical education to increase the awareness of the importance of communication skills, to decrease anxiety, stress, and workload for future doctors and- most importantly- to the benefit of our patients.

Oettle M, Büttner M, Forster M, Gajdi L, Mücke J, Nieto A, Heuser S, Huber J, Walter F, Corradini S, Niyazi M, Belka C, Dreyling M, Fischer MR, Fleischmann DF. Principles of oncology taught in a one-week course. J Cancer Res Clin Oncol 2023; 149:17071-17079. [PMID: 37750957 PMCID: PMC10657289 DOI: 10.1007/s00432-023-05377-8]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/20/2023] [Accepted: 08/29/2023] [Indexed: 09/27/2023]
Abstract
BACKGROUND Growing challenges in oncology require evolving educational methods and content. International efforts to reform oncology education are underway. Hands-on, interdisciplinary, and compact course formats have shown great effectiveness in the education of medical students. Our aim was to establish a new interdisciplinary one-week course on the principles of oncology using state-of-the-art teaching methods. METHODS In an initial survey, medical students of LMU Munich were questioned about their current level of knowledge on the principles of oncology. In a second two-stage survey, the increase in knowledge resulting from our recently established interdisciplinary one-week course was determined. RESULTS The medical students' knowledge of clinically important oncological topics, such as the diagnostic workup and interdisciplinary treatment options, showed a need for improvement. Knowledge of the major oncological entities was also in an expandable state. By attending the one-week course on the principles of oncology, students improved their expertise in all areas of the clinical workup in oncology and had the opportunity to close previous knowledge gaps. In addition, students were able to gain more in-depth clinical knowledge on the most common oncological entities. CONCLUSION The interdisciplinary one-week course on the principles of oncology proved to be an effective teaching method to expand the knowledge of the future physicians to an appropriate level. With its innovative and interdisciplinary approach, the one-week course could be used as a showcase project for the ongoing development of medical education in Germany.

Mahendiran M, Yeung H, Rossi S, Khosravani H, Perri GA. Evaluating the Effectiveness of the SPIKES Model to Break Bad News - A Systematic Review. Am J Hosp Palliat Care 2023; 40:1231-1260. [PMID: 36779374 DOI: 10.1177/10499091221146296] [Citation(s) in RCA: 2] [Impact Index Per Article: 2.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/14/2023] Open
Abstract
Introduction: Breaking bad news to patients and families can be challenging for healthcare providers. The present study conducted a systematic review of the literature to determine if formal communication training using the SPIKES protocol improves learner satisfaction, knowledge, performance, or system outcomes. Method: MEDLINE, Embase, CINAHL Plus (Nursing & Allied Health Sciences), and PsycINFO Databases were searched with keywords BAD NEWS and SPIKES. Studies were required to have an intervention using the SPIKES model and an outcome that addressed at least one of the four domains of the Kirkpatrick model for evaluating training effectiveness. The Cochrane Risk of Bias Tool was used to conduct a risk of bias assessment. Due to heterogeneity in the interventions and outcomes, meta-analysis was not undertaken and instead, a narrative synthesis was used with the information provided in the tables to summarise the main findings of the included studies. Results: Of 622 studies screened, 37 publications met the inclusion criteria. Interventions ranged from the use of didactic lecture, role play with standardised patients (SPs), video use, debriefing sessions, and computer simulations. Evaluation tools ranged from pre and post intervention questionnaires, OSCE performance with rating by independent raters and SPs, and reflective essay writing. Conclusions: Our systematic review demonstrated that the SPIKES protocol is associated with improved learner satisfaction, knowledge and performance. None of the studies in our review examined system outcomes. As such, further educational development and research is needed to evaluate the impact of patient outcomes, including the optimal components and length of intervention.

Heritage SR, Lynch-Kelly K, Kalvala J, Tulloch R, Devasar A, Harewood J, Khoury E, Abdelwahed A, Fung A, Bigogno CM, Gray R, Keshwara S, Joseph PJS, Selby P, Tharmalingam H. Medical Student Perspectives on Undergraduate Oncology Education in the UK. Clin Oncol (R Coll Radiol) 2022; 34:e355-e364. [PMID: 35595594 DOI: 10.1016/j.clon.2022.04.011]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/11/2022] [Revised: 03/31/2022] [Accepted: 04/27/2022] [Indexed: 11/03/2022]
Abstract
AIMS The British Oncology Network for Undergraduate Societies (BONUS) surveyed students who attended an oncology revision day to determine their views on the current quantity, quality and type of curriculum-based oncology teaching they have experienced. MATERIALS AND METHODS Students attending two BONUS revision days received a questionnaire assessing their experience of oncology teaching within the medical curriculum and interest in pursuing a future career in oncology using a 10-point Likert scale. Data were collected with informed consent to be anonymised and used for research. Student demographics and qualitative and quantitative data about experiences of oncology education were analysed. RESULTS In total, 451 students registered to attend the revision days. After removal of duplicates, non-responders and non-UK participants, responses from 153 students studying across years 1-6 at 22 UK medical schools were analysed. The mean quantity of oncology lectures students reported receiving was 8.9 hours and the mean quantity of clinic/ward-based oncology teaching was 7.5 hours. Ninety (62.1%) of the 145 students who responded to the relevant question reported that they had received dedicated teaching in oncology. Students who had received dedicated oncology teaching reported a statistically significantly higher mean quality 6.1 (95% confidence interval 5.6-6.5) versus 5.0 (95% confidence interval 4.3-5.5; P = 0.003) and quantity 5.2 (95% confidence interval 4.7-5.6) versus 4.3 (95% confidence interval 3.7-4.9; P = 0.03) of oncology teaching compared with those who had not received this. CONCLUSION Appropriate oncology education is essential for all medical students due to the high prevalence of cancer. All future doctors need the appropriate knowledge and communication skills to care for cancer patients. Our analysis provides quantitative evidence to support the value of specialist oncology teaching within the medical school curriculum in improving student-reported experience. National student-led revision days and events may widen interest in a future career in oncology and aid collaboration between oncology societies. It is important for the general undergraduate medical curriculum to integrate specialty content. An integrated curriculum should facilitate a holistic approach that spans prevention, screening, treatment and palliation rather than being split by subspeciality.

Comparing the impacts of reciprocal peer teaching with faculty teaching: A single-centre experience from KSA. J Taibah Univ Med Sci 2020; 15:272-277. [PMID: 32982630 PMCID: PMC7479164 DOI: 10.1016/j.jtumed.2020.05.006] [Citation(s) in RCA: 1] [Impact Index Per Article: 0.3]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/27/2020] [Revised: 05/10/2020] [Accepted: 05/13/2020] [Indexed: 11/20/2022] Open
Abstract
OBJECTIVES This study aimed to compare the effectiveness of peer-led learning with faculty-led teaching activities in fifth-year students during their Internal Medicine II placement. METHODS We conducted a retrospective analysis of the results of multiple-choice questions exams at the end-of-placement for 2016 to 2017. RESULTS During the study period, 120 students in three cohorts completed the placement. There was a statistically significant difference (p < .001) between the mean student grade (% of correct answers) for questions related to lectures (n = 85, M = 68.7, 95% CI: 66.4-70.9), case scenarios (n = 24, M = 68.6, CI: 65.1-72.1), tutorials (n = 15, M = 64.9, CI: 59.9-69.8), and seminars (n = 24, M = 60.0, CI: 56.5-63.5). The first cohort had statistically significant better grades (M = 79.7, CI: 77.9-81.6) than the other two cohorts (group 2 M = 57.2, CI: 51.8-62.5; group 3 M = 60.5, CI: 58.1-63.0; p < .001). CONCLUSIONS In our study, students performed worse on questions drawn from reciprocal peer-taught seminars. This result could be attributed to students' poor teaching quality, as they were randomly selected to lead a seminar. However, this study was limited by heterogeneity in the number and topics of different teaching activities and certain other factors.

Oliveira FF, Benute GR, Gibelli MAB, Nascimento NB, Barbosa TV, Bolibio R, Jesus RC, Gaiolla PV, Setubal MSV, Gomes AL, Francisco RP, Bernardes LS. Breaking Bad News: A Study on Formal Training in a High-Risk Obstetrics Setting. Palliat Med Rep 2020; 1:50-57. [PMID: 34223456 PMCID: PMC8241325 DOI: 10.1089/pmr.2020.0014] [Citation(s) in RCA: 7] [Impact Index Per Article: 1.8]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Accepted: 04/22/2020] [Indexed: 11/12/2022] Open
Abstract
Background: Breaking bad news is a frequent task in high-risk obstetrics clinics. Few studies have examined the role of training in improving such a difficult medical task. Aim: To evaluate the influence of a training program on the participants' perceptions of bad news communication at a high-risk obstetrics center. Design: This prospective study was conducted at the Department of Obstetrics/Gynecology, Hospital das Clinicas, from March 2016 to May 2017. Setting/Participants: Maternal-fetal health specialists were invited to complete an institutional questionnaire based on the SPIKES protocol for communicating bad news before and after training. The training consisted of theoretical lectures and small group practice using role play. The questionnaire responses were compared using nonparametric tests to evaluate the differences in physicians' perceptions at the two timepoints. The questionnaire items were evaluated individually and in groups following the communication steps of the SPIKES protocol. Results: In total, 110 physicians were invited to participate. Ninety completed the pretraining questionnaire and 40 answered the post-training questionnaire. After training, there were significant improvements in knowing how to prepare the environment before delivering bad news (p = 0.010), feeling able to transmit bad news (p < 0.001), and to discuss the prognosis (p = 0.026), feeling capable of discussing ending the pregnancy (p = 0.003), and end-of-life issues (p = 0.007) and feeling confident about answering difficult questions (p = 0.004). The comparison of the grouped responses following the steps of the SPIKES protocol showed significant differences for "knowledge" (p < 0.001), "emotions," (p = 0.004) and "strategy and summary" (p = 0.002). Conclusion: The implementation of institutional training in breaking bad news changed the perception of the physicians in the communication setting.

Klufas A, Shin G, Raphael R, Sarfaty SC, Hirsch AE. A Thorough Analysis of the Current State of Cancer Education in Medical Schools and Application of Experimental Teaching Techniques and Their Efficacy. ADVANCES IN MEDICAL EDUCATION AND PRACTICE 2020; 11:931-946. [PMID: 33293885 PMCID: PMC7719335 DOI: 10.2147/amep.s268382] [Citation(s) in RCA: 5] [Impact Index Per Article: 1.3]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Subscribe] [Scholar Register] [Received: 06/19/2020] [Accepted: 10/08/2020] [Indexed: 05/12/2023]
Abstract
Newly diagnosed cases of cancer are expected to double by the year 2040. Although many different oncology teaching initiatives have been implemented, many students continue to report uncertainty when dealing with patients with cancer. Through this review, we aim to find the most effective teaching methods to better prepare future physicians. Papers studying different methods of teaching oncology were identified through a thorough review of specific electronic databases. Each study was analyzed and sorted into one of ten unique categories created by the authors specifically for this review. If portions of the study fit into multiple categories, relevant results would be analyzed in all applicable areas. Additionally, papers were separated and analyzed by country of origin, preclinical or clinical interventional basis, and quantitative versus qualitative form of statistical analysis. A total of 115 papers from 26 different countries and regions were included in the final analysis. 91.4% of papers analyzing Lecture and Small Group Discussions indicated a positive impact. 97.1% of papers analyzing Clinical Practice and Simulation indicated a positive impact. 100% of papers analyzing Early Experience and Mentorship, Summer Programs and Voluntary Electives, use of Multidisciplinary Teams, and Role Play stated that these methods had a positive impact. 50% of papers analyzing Computer/Web Based Programs indicated a positive impact. Clinical Practice and Simulation, Role Play, Summer/Elective Programs and interventions involving Multidisciplinary Team Work all appeared to be most effective. Intensive Block Programs, Didactic Lectures/Small Group Discussions, and Computer/Web Based Education tools as a whole were variable. General Review papers showed continued variability in domestic and international oncology curricula. Incorporation of effective teaching interventions should be highly considered in the future creation of standardized oncology curricula in order to best prepare the next generation of physicians. Future studies could explore the differing efficacies of teaching interventions in the postgraduate versus graduate realms.
